Senior Software Engineer

at  Ascot Group

London, England, United Kingdom -

Start DateExpiry DateSalaryPosted OnExperienceSkillsTelecommuteSponsor Visa
Immediate04 May, 2025Not Specified04 Feb, 20253 year(s) or aboveMicrosoft Azure,Code,Framework,Security,Application Migrations,Migration Projects,Microsoft,Communication Skills,Addition,AzureNoNo
Add to Wishlist Apply All Jobs
Required Visa Status:
CitizenGC
US CitizenStudent Visa
H1BCPT
OPTH4 Spouse of H1B
GC Green Card
Employment Type:
Full TimePart Time
PermanentIndependent - 1099
Contract – W2C2H Independent
C2H W2Contract – Corp 2 Corp
Contract to Hire – Corp 2 Corp

Description:

SKILLS:

  • 3+ years of experience working with Microsoft Azure, specifically Azure App Services
  • 5+ years working with Microsoft .NET framework
  • Proven experience in cloud migration projects, particularly involving application migrations to Azure
  • Strong understanding of Azure PaaS (Platform as a Service) components including App Service, Azure Functions, Azure Logic Apps, and Azure API Management
  • Proficiency in CI/CD pipelines using Azure DevOps
  • Solid understanding of networking, security, identity, and access management in the Azure ecosystem
  • Experience with monitoring and troubleshooting applications in an Azure cloud environmentExcellent problem-solving and communication skills
-

PREFERRED SKILLS:

  • Microsoft Certified: Azure Developer Associate or Azure Solutions Architect
  • Experience with hybrid cloud environments or multi-cloud strategiesFamiliarity with Infrastructure as Code (IaC) tools like Azure Resource Manager (ARM) templates and Bicep

  • In addition to the technical teams, this role will be working closely with the Head of Syndicate Applications, Business Analyst, Delivery and Test Managers.

    LI-Hybri

Responsibilities:

JOB PURPOSE:

The purpose of the Senior Software Engineer role is to manage, optimise and support the Ascot Group applications. The role is part of a small, dedicated onsite team working alongside outsourced development and support teams.
The role requires collaboration with various stakeholders to contribute and improve the operational effectiveness of the technical teams and working practices.

DETAILED DUTIES:

This role requires:

  • Hands-on reengineering, development and support for all UK and Bermuda applications
  • Work closely with Solution Architects, AM Support and Engineering teams to design and implement cloud solutions optimised for performance, scalability and running costs
  • Introduce and mature DevOps (automation) capabilities
  • Assess existing infrastructure, application architecture and technical dependencies to promote continuous improvements
  • Redesign or refactor applications when necessary to align with Azure App Service best practices and Microsoft recommendations.
  • Implement security best practices, including identity and access management using Microsoft Entra.
  • Implement operations architecture best practices using Azure Monitor, Application Insights, and other logging and monitoring capabilities.
  • Document technical designs, migration plans, processes, and post-migration application architecture.Provide support and troubleshooting for applications during testing phases and provide support to Ascot AM production support teams.

-


REQUIREMENT SUMMARY

Min:3.0Max:8.0 year(s)

Information Technology/IT

IT Software - Application Programming / Maintenance

Software Engineering

Graduate

Proficient

1

London, United Kingdom